Preterm Birth Alters the Maturation of the GABAergic System in the Human Prefrontal Cortex

Helene Lacaille et al.

Summary: Developmental changes in the GABAergic and glutamatergic systems in the frontal lobe are believed to be important in neurodevelopmental disorders seen in very preterm or low birth weight children. This study focused on the molecular development of the GABAergic system in the dorsolateral prefrontal cortex, finding that the maturation state of this system was more dynamic in male infants. Premature birth was also found to have a significant impact on the GABAergic system development, particularly in male infants, suggesting a new cellular mechanism underlying preterm brain injury.

Longitudinal Trajectories of Regional Cerebral Blood Flow in Very Preterm Infants during Third Trimester ex Utero Development Assessed with MRI

Zungho Zun et al.

Summary: This study longitudinally assessed cerebral blood flow in very preterm infants during the ex utero third trimester, showing significant increases in all regions with advancing postmenstrual age, particularly in the cerebellum. Lower CBF was associated with intraventricular hemorrhage and medically managed patent ductus arteriosus in preterm infants.
